Job Summary:
We are looking for a responsible and customer-focused Transportation Specialist to provide safe and efficient transportation services to our clients. You will play a crucial role in ensuring our clients reach their appointments and destinations comfortably and on time. This is a part-time position with flexible hours, which may include weekend or evening work. If hired, you will have the opportunity to select a schedule that aligns with your personal and professional commitments.
Responsibilities:
Provide safe and reliable transportation to clients according to scheduled appointments and assignments. Assist clients with entering and exiting vehicles, ensuring their comfort and safety. Maintain a professional and courteous demeanor when interacting with clients. Adhere to assigned routes and schedules, and report any delays or deviations promptly. Operate personal vehicles safely and responsibly, adhering to all traffic laws and regulations. Maintain a clean and well-organized vehicle. Provide proof of valid vehicle registration and insurance. Communicate effectively with supervisors, and clients. Report trip completions and any incidents or concerns promptly and accurately. Maintain accurate records of mileage, client interactions, and other relevant information. Maintain client confidentiality and handle sensitive information with discretion. Provide excellent customer service and address client concerns professionally. Report any client complaints or incidents to the supervisor immediately. Adhere to all company policies and procedures, including safety guidelines and traffic regulations. Comply with any applicable DOT regulations and state compliance requirements. Participate in ongoing training and certification programs as required. Be able to adapt to schedule changes. Be able to adapt to changes in client needs.
Qualifications:
Valid driver’s license and clean driving record. Proof of valid vehicle registration and insurance. Excellent driving skills and knowledge of local roadways. Strong customer service and communication skills. Ability to maintain confidentiality and professionalism. Ability to work independently and follow instructions. Ability to use technology for communication and navigation.
Physical Requirements:
Ability to sit for extended periods of time. Ability to assist clients with mobility challenges, as needed. Ability to lift and carry light objects.
Working Conditions:
Work will primarily involve driving and interacting with clients in various locations. May encounter varying weather conditions.
Compensation:
Pay is based on a rate scale equivalent to $30 per hour, depending on the contract and hours worked. Mileage reimbursement is provided at the current federal rate.
